2) 1/25 '69 Chevy Camaro ZL-1 -- I hope we get a proper set of exhaust manifolds in the modified reissue, but I expect the headers and chambered exhaust system (probably most correct for this car, though) from the 427 Yenko kit will be included.

Stock cast iron manifolds would be a nice touch, as that's what they were delivered with. I beleive the chambered exhaust was standard on the ZL-1 and possibly the Z/28, and it was optional on others.

So you are saying the saying the 77 T/A is going to be a new tooling?

No. It appears to be based on the existing 1/25 scale die-cast '77 T/A kit, and from looking at the release flyer, I suspect both kits will still have die-cast bodies and will not be all-plastic.
